The Ambassadorial Series consists of two sets of interviews with former U.S. ambassadors to the Russian Federation/USSR. 

The first set consists of eight interviews, approximately one hour each, with eight former United States ambassadors to Moscow. The interviews are conducted by Jill Dougherty. They are presented in the form of videos, podcasts, and transcripts. 

The second set of interviews The Ambassadorial Series: Deans of U.S.–Russia Diplomacy consists of three in-depth interviews with Ambassadors Jack F. Matlock, Thomas R. Pickering, and James F. Collins. The interviews are comprised of two parts, about one hour each. The interviews are conducted by Dr. Hanna Notte. They are presented in the form of videos, podcasts, and transcripts.
